Tennis Competes At ITA Eastern Championships

9/28/2009 12:00:00 AM | Women's Tennis

Sept. 28, 2009

West Point, N.Y. - The Providence College tennis team competed at the ITA Eastern Championships at West Point, N.Y. The event was held from Friday, September 25 to Sunday, September 27 at the United States Military Academy.

Leading the way for the Friars was freshman No. 1 singles player, Marisela Aviles-Duron (Tegucigalpa, Honduras). Aviles-Duron won the first round match against Samantha Inacker of Colgate, 6-1, 6-1. In the second round, Aviles-Duron defeated the fifth overall seed, Elizabeth Adams of Pittsburgh, 6-2, 6-2. Aviles-Duron's run came to a halt in the quarterfinals, as she was bested by fourth seeded Christine Ordway of Cornell, 6-2, 6-1. No. 2 singles player Ayushi Sinha (Mumbai, India), No. 3 singles player Melissa Ferry (Cumberland, R.I.) and No. 4 singles player Courtney Fuller (Newtown, Conn.) each dropped the first match in their respective main brackets as well as their respective consolation brackets.

In doubles play, the Friars did not fair much better. No. 1 doubles duo Courtney Burek (Wheaton, Ill.) and Brittany Maddock (Marietta, Ga.) were defeated by Marina Bykoskaya and Yulia Smirnova of Binghamton, 8-0, in the first round. Meanwhile, No 2. doubles pair Melanie Albert and Jennifer Cusack lost a hard-fought match against Carly Loewenstein and Ali Warchavsky of Qunnipiac, 8-6.

The Friars look to rebound as they host intrastate rival Rhode Island on Thursday, October 1 at 3:30 p.m.
